Katherine has 32 pop songs in 72 rock songs on her MP3 player that she will be organizing into paulista. Que want to por an eria
LUCKY_DIMON [66]

Answer: The greatest  number of playlist Katherine can make =8

Each of playlist will have 4 pop songs and 9 rock songs.


Step-by-step explanation:

Given: The number of pop songs Katherine has= 32

The number of rock songs Katherine has= 72

If she want to make playlist such that in each playlist there is equal number of pop and rock songs, we need to find the GCF(greatest common factor) of 32 and 72.

We know that 32=2\times2\times2\times2\times2\\72=2\times2\times2\times3\times3

We can see the GCF(32,72)=2\times2\times2=8

Hence, the greatest  number of playlist Katherine can make =8

The number of pop songs= \frac{32}{8}=4

the number of rock songs=\frac{72}{8}=9

Each of playlist will have 4 pop songs and 9 rock songs.
